Stepwise workup: Are you short of breath? Is your cough worse at night? Do you wake up coughing? Are you underweight? Do you have night sweats or excessive sweating? A chest Xray is cheap and should be the first step. An Office Spirometry similarly is an easy test to R/O Asthma or Chronic Bronchitis caused by smoking. Nocturnal Gatric Reflux is also a common and easily ruled out condition.
